East Grand Lake (Schoodic Lake)

Town(s): Danforth ME, Orient ME, Weston ME
County: Aroostook, Washington

Size: 15917 acres
Average Depth: 79 feet
Maximum Depth: 188 feet

Boating Allowed: Kayaks, Canoes, Sail Boats, Electric Motor Boats, Power Boats, Jet-skis, State & Local Rules & Regulations Apply
Swimming: Swimming Allowed, No Restrictions

Schoodic Lake is superior in water quality characteristics for salmonid fishes. It is one of the deeper Maine lakes, and contains abundant dissolved oxygen at 150 feet. Management should be for salmon, brook trout, and togue, the most desirable cold-water species pre sent. Liberalized fishing should be permitted for smallmouth bass and other competing warmwater species.
